    Competition Analysis benchmarks a business profile against the other businesses competing for the same searches nearby. Search an area, see how each competitor's profile stacks up, and generate a detailed audit report showing exactly where you can overtake them. This is the version of the tool shown on Business and Business Pro plans — agency plans see Lead Finder instead.

    Searching for Competitors

    Enter a search query (e.g. 'dentist in Manchester') and the tool returns the businesses Google Maps shows for it.

    Results include business name, rating, review count, address, phone number, and a Profile Strength score.

    Each search costs one Analysis credit.

    Understanding Profile Strength

    Every result is scored on how well its Google Business Profile is set up, relative to the others in the same search.

    The score is labelled as Tough Competitor, Room to Compete, or Easy to Outrank — a quick read on which competitors are genuinely well optimised and which are beatable with modest effort.

    Generating a Report

    Select a business from your search results and click 'Generate Report'. The tool analyses that profile in detail.

    Reports cover profile completeness, review analysis, competitor comparison, and specific recommendations.

    Each report costs one Analysis credit. Reports you generate are kept under 'Saved Competitors' so you can revisit them later.

    Reports include an 'Improve my profile' shortcut that takes you straight to the matching items on the Optimisation page.

    Search History

    Every search you run is kept in Search History so you can reopen previous result sets without spending another credit.

    Credits

    Searches and reports both consume Analysis credits. Purchase credit packs from the Billing page.

    Credits are workspace-specific — they belong to the workspace, not your personal account.

    Sharing & Presenting Reports

    Share any report via a public link — the viewer doesn't need an account.

    You can also present a report as a slideshow, which walks through each section of the analysis with visual slides. Useful for internal reviews or showing stakeholders where the profile stands.
